About

Pierre Aurousseau is a scholar working on Water Science and Technology, Soil Science and Environmental Chemistry. According to data from OpenAlex, Pierre Aurousseau has authored 21 papers receiving a total of 520 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Water Science and Technology, 7 papers in Soil Science and 6 papers in Environmental Chemistry. Recurrent topics in Pierre Aurousseau's work include Hydrology and Watershed Management Studies (8 papers), Soil and Water Nutrient Dynamics (6 papers) and Soil erosion and sediment transport (5 papers). Pierre Aurousseau is often cited by papers focused on Hydrology and Watershed Management Studies (8 papers), Soil and Water Nutrient Dynamics (6 papers) and Soil erosion and sediment transport (5 papers). Pierre Aurousseau collaborates with scholars based in France, Morocco and Switzerland. Pierre Aurousseau's co-authors include Patrick Durand, Laurent Ruiz, Christian Walter, Véronique Beaujouan, Chantal Gascuel, Jérôme Molénat, Christian Schvartz, Valérie Viaud, Claudine Thénail and T. P. Burt and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Geoderma.
